Table 2 Assembly and scaffolding statistics for de novo T. rubripes and T. stictonotus genomes, as well as for FUGU4 and FUGU5, which are published T. rubripes reference genomes.
From: Artificially designed hybrids facilitate efficient generation of high-resolution linkage maps
| Â | N50 (bp) | Sum of scaffold/contig sizes (bp) | Max size of scaffolds/contigs (bp) | Number of scaffolds/contigs |
|---|---|---|---|---|
Takifugu rubripes (T. rubripes scaffolds/contigs) | 13,002 | 326,596,034 | 158,829 | 72,571 |
Takifugu stictonotus (T. stictonotus scaffolds/contigs) | 15,925 | 336,757,840 | 164,291 | 78,881 |
FUGU4 | 858,115 | 393,296,343 | 7,245,445 | 7,213 |
FUGU5 | 11,516,971 | 391,484,715 (Located: 86%, Oriented: 72%) | 23,260,604 | 6,835 |
